More DescriptionEnglish summary: The concept of substance determines the real, i.e. that which exists independently, or the ontological conditions of independence. The author investigates Aristotle's relation of substance and accident, the relation of substance and substance (Descartes) and finally the relation of substance, relation and relation (Leibniz). Without the ontological function of substance, processes of growth, the preservation of the species, the identity of the human being and the formation of social entities could not be understood. German description: Der Substanzbegriff bestimmt das wahrhaft, d. h. eigenstandig Seiende oder die ontologischen Bedingungen der Selbstandigkeit. Er bewegt sich von der Substanz-Akzidens-Relation bei Aristoteles uber die Substanz-Substanz-Relation bei Descartes zur Substanz-Relation-Relation bei Leibniz. Ohne die ontologische Funktion der Substanz lassen sich etwa Wachstumsprozesse, die Erhaltung der Arten, die Identitat von Personen und die Bildung gesellschaftlicher Einheiten nicht verstehen.
